Fit & Able invites you to be part of the 10th running of Reach, Rally, & Run (formerly Fostering Footsteps) to support the Wake Tech Foundation at the North Scott Wake Tech campus. Race either a 5K, 10K, or Fun Mile race around a beautiful campus and support a great cause.
The Wake Tech Foundation cultivates and manages an array of resources critical to Wake Tech Community College's success. These resources allow the college to meet instructional and institutional needs and continue to offer top-quality, affordable education and training to the Wake County region.
Adults from all walks of life look to Wake Tech for quality education and training that is affordable and accessible. The Foundation's mission is to make an education possible for anyone in our community who wants one – and donors help make that happen. Every student has a story – and every story is unique – but they all benefit from the support of donors. Your generous support helps Wake Tech continue its mission of changing lives through education.
All races will have a mass start at 9:00 AM for the 5K / 10K and 9:15 AM for the Fun Mile and the course closes for all races at 10:30 AM (In-person Race Day Schedule). Please consider your race pace when deciding which event to run. * For any participants who feel they may need some extra time, please contact us at info@fitandable.net.
